Description
Scaling Digital Agriculture Innovations Through Start-ups (SAIS) is a business development and acceleration program for African technology startups in the agriculture, food, and livestock sectors. The program's intervention logic is based on a market-driven approach: it supports African technology startups (and, since 2024, those in Sri Lanka) in becoming investment-ready and assists them in raising funds for their growth, thereby enabling them to deploy their innovations to more customers and users. The central objective is to scale up digital innovations with social impact by increasing user income in the agriculture/food sector. Participating startups gain access to the Investment Readiness Programme (IRP), a fully funded 6-month to 1-year investment preparation program with tailored support.
